Регистрация
Войти
Стать экспертом Правила
Информатика

Составьте программу для вычисления суммы цифр заданного трехзначного числа.На паскале

ОТВЕТЫ
var
  n:integer;
 
begin
  Write('n = '); Read(n);
  Writeln(n div 100+(n div 10) mod 10+n mod 10)
end.

Пояснения.
n div 100 дает первую цифру: результат деления нацело числа на 100.
(n div 10) mod 10 дает вторую цифру: вычисляется результат деления нацело числа на 10 и от него берется остаток деления на 10.
n mod 10 дает третью цифру: остаток целочисленного деления числа на 10.
644
Контакты
Реклама на сайте
Спрошу
О проекте
Новым пользователям
Новым экспертам